Synopsis
This is a collection of highlights of key judgments delivered in 2016 impacting civil procedure in Singapore.
This 1.5 hour seminar cum workshop is a particularly helpful and effective way to aid busy practitioners to keep abreast with some of the more critical and interesting judgments relevant to civil litigation. The judgments included in this seminar are carefully selected by the instructor to provide a comprehensive, holistic and chronological view of the recent decisions of the Court of Appeal and High Court. These judgments cover a broad range of areas including:
- Mode of Commencement
- Bifurcation of a Cause of Action
- Forum Non Conveniens
- Limitation Period
- Striking Out
- Amendment of Pleadings
- Determination on a Point of Law
- Security for Cost
- Setting Aside of Search Orders
- Specific Discovery
- Offer to Settle
- Leave to Appeal
- Appeals to the CA against Costs Orders
- Cost Orders against Non-Party
- Costs for Pro Bono Cases
In addition, to add special value to participants of this seminar, observations on emerging discernible trends in Civil Procedure will be discussed.

About the Speaker
 |
Tan Boon Heng is a District Judge of the State Courts. He is currently seconded to the Singapore Judicial College as its Executive Director. He teaches Introduction to Civil Procedure, Medical Law & Health Policy and Law of Evidence as an Adjunct Faculty of the SMU School of Law. In addition, Boon Heng is the Course Coordinator for Civil Litigation for the Singapore Bar Examinations. He is one of the contributors to the Singapore Civil Procedure 2013 (commonly known as the Singapore White Book). To enlarge the scope of his judicial duties, Boon Heng also presides at the Singapore Armed Forces General Courts Martial and hears matters emanating from the Singapore Medical Council.
